The Execution Project
The Execution Project is the phase of a construction or building project where all the technical and constructive details necessary for the implementation of the work are defined, based on the preliminary project (or design draft). This document serves as a clear and detailed guide for the execution of the project, providing the necessary information for the professionals involved to carry out the work with precision and safety, according to the approved plans.

Content of the Execution Project
The Execution Project is highly detailed and covers various technical and practical aspects of the construction process:
-
Execution Plans:
-
Elevation Plans:
These show the building's elevation, indicating the arrangement of facades and the relationship between the building and its surroundings. -
Site Plans:
Define the building's location on the plot, including its position relative to the lot boundaries, access points, and infrastructure. -
Floor Plans:
Describe the internal layout of spaces on each floor of the building. -
Roof Plans:
Indicate the type of roof and its construction, as well as related elements.
-
-
Calculations and Sizing:
-
Structural Calculations:
Detail the calculations and specifications for foundations, concrete, steel, or wood structures, ensuring the safety and stability of the building. -
Installations:
Define the water, sewage, electricity, gas, heating, ventilation, and other systems necessary for the building's operation. -
Finishes:
Indicate the materials and techniques to be used for finishes (flooring, walls, ceilings, windows, doors).
-
-
Descriptive Report:
A document that explains in detail the characteristics of the materials to be used, the construction procedures to follow, and safety standards to observe. -
Budget and Quantities:
Breaks down the estimated cost of the project, including material costs, labor, equipment, and other necessary resources. This budget is vital for financial planning. -
Execution Schedule:
Defines the phases of the construction and the timelines for their completion, ensuring that the work is completed within the expected timeframes. -
Norms and Regulations:
Specifies the technical and legal standards the project must comply with, such as workplace safety regulations, environmental guidelines, and energy efficiency regulations.
